How to Select an Electric Wall Mounted Fireplace

wall-mounted-electric-fireplace-stainless-steel-fireplace-decor-for-the-living-room-or-bedroom-with-2-heat-settings-and-remote-control-by-northwest-15.jpgA wall hanging electric fires-mounted electric fireplace is a great alternative to traditional fireplaces. It's light and easy to set up. It doesn't require any cleaning of ash, or stacking wood.

When choosing the right model, you must take into consideration a variety of factors. Included are the heat output, flame display as well as other aspects. Also, be sure to get rid of any combustible materials and have a three-spot outlet within reach of the cord to the fireplace.

Heat Output

Install a wall-mounted electric fireplace to your house and it will enhance its appearance while providing additional heat. They are a preferred choice for commercial and residential spaces. They are also known to conserve energy and money since they don't require the same energy consumption as traditional fireplaces.

There are plenty of options when it comes down to choosing a wall-hung fireplace since they are available in a vast range of styles and sizes. There are fireplaces that appear to be built-in features that complement your decor. However, when selecting which one to purchase, it's crucial to consider which features are most important.

The heating capacity of an item is a good point to start. This is typically expressed as BTUs (British Thermal Units) and will tell you how much it will heat an area. For example the standard unit can generally comfortably warm a space that is up to 40 square meters.

Check the wattage of each model to determine how much power each model consumes. This is important because it will affect how expensive your electric bills will be as well as the amount of heat you receive from it.

The safety features of a model are also important to think about. It is important that the unit is equipped with a built in fan to stop it from overheating. There are also models that include a temperature cut-out switch that will automatically shut off the unit when it gets too hot.

Check if the fireplace comes with a display panel that is easy to read and will give you information on how to utilize it. It is also essential to ensure that the electric fire is not in close proximity to combustible material and is not too close to curtains or furniture.

Flames

There are numerous models of electric fireplaces available on market. When looking through these models it is important to ensure that you choose one with an appearance of flames that appears real and is the best type of fire for the space you're in. You should also know if the fireplace can operate in a 'flame only' mode to enjoy a glowing bed of flames without heating the room.

A typical electric wall mounted fire place will have some kind of heater. This will usually be either a fan-forced or an infrared heating element. The fan-forced system uses blowers to force air through the heater and into the room. The infrared heating system is more efficient and produces less visible heat.

The material used in the electric fireplace is also important. Think about the color and finish of the furniture pieces you have in your room. You might also have wood floors or carpets that you'd like to blend with the fireplace. Some manufacturers offer a variety finishes, including stainless steel, chrome and glass.

As you browse through various alternatives, try to find something that can be put in your home and put over a mantel or an recessed space of the wall. This makes the installation much easier and quicker. Some models, like the Allusion can be completely submerged into framed walls of 2x6 and include an option to trim any protrusion from the frame.

In addition to the flame display, it is important to also check whether the fireplace offers a variety of flame colors as well as fire bed media colors. You can then alter the look of your fireplace frequently and create different moods in your home. You can have the flames automatically change shades. This creates a stunning effect. In addition, the unit should include features like timers, crackling and artificial smoke, a customizable flame brightness and a remote control.

Flame Colors

When selecting a new electric fireplace, ensure that it features the right flame presentation to match your style. Look for a model that has realistic flame effects and glowing embers that are similar to an actual wood burning fire. Other features to consider are the number of heat settings, as well as a remote control that operates the flame presentation and the heater independently. This allows you to enjoy the ambience of a fire without heating your space and can help cut down on energy bills.

Some models use advanced LED technologies to project realistic flame effects. This includes features like 3D flame effects that provide depth to the image. Some electric fireplaces allow you to alter the pattern and color of the flames. These options can add a new level of realism into your home, something isn't possible with the standard flat panel models.

The flame display of a wall mounted electric fireplace can alter its look. Look for a unit that has a high-quality flame image and has an array of ember bed options including glass crystals, logs, or driftwood rock. Also ensure that the ember and flame colors can be adjusted to create a soothing or dramatic effect depending on wall fireplace (similar web site) the mood you're trying to create.

A lot of electric fireplaces come with a variety of frame and surround options to choose from to ensure you find one that matches the decor of your home. There are a variety of fireplaces that feature stainless steel and minimalist elements which will provide you with an elegant, modern look. There are also options with wood carvings as well as a full mantel for a more traditional look.

An electric inset fireplace is another option. These models have the same heating capability as a wall hanging electric fireplace-mounted electric fireplace, however, they are placed inside your fireplace, not on top of it. They can be recessed in your wall for an attractive and appealing appearance.

Some electric fireplaces come with a chemical flame effect that makes use of a an flammable chemical that is ignited inside the fireplace. This effect is more authentic than other flame technologies but it is messy and potentially dangerous. Other models, such as the Dimplex OptiV Solo built-in Electric Fireplace, make use of advanced screen technology to play a video showing actual flames in a loop. This can create an amazing flame effect that is difficult to distinguish from the real thing.

Remote Control

An electric wall-mounted fireplace is a stylish and functional feature for any house. The user can change the flame colors and the output of heat as well as the brightness of the LED lights with the help of a remote. Certain models also come with an inbuilt fan that comes on when the fire's temperature increases to a level that is too high.

Before you start any installation steps it is best to ensure that your fireplace functions correctly. Plug it in and experiment with the flame and heat effects, and if everything works as intended you are ready to go. It is also important to find a location where the fireplace can be plugged in without the need for an extension cord.

Follow the instructions in the manual to attach the fireplace on the wall after having chosen the best place. It is typically done in two steps First, you'll need to fit the firebox onto the bracket, and then put the screen over it. Some fires come as a single unit which can be mounted to the wall without any extra work. It's a great idea to tidy any cables after it's mounted on the wall.

The majority of electric fireplaces have safety features to avoid overheating. They could include a fan that comes on when the temperature of the unit is too high and a cut-out switch which shuts off the power supply to the heater in the event of overheating, or some sort of thermostat dial to set the desired temperature of the room.

It is essential to ensure that there aren't any obstructions in the location where you intend to hang the fireplace. It is recommended to read the manual of instruction for the specific fireplace you're installing to get a better understanding of how it operates and what precautions to follow when using it.
